Traffic Stop Leads to Arrest

CRISP COUNTY - April 14, 2025

On April 13, 2025, at approximately 4:45 A.M., a Crisp County Sheriff’s Deputy performed a traffic stop on a Dodge Journey for speeding on I-75 near mile marker 97. While asking for the driver's license and registration, the deputy noticed the smell of marijuana. A search of the vehicle revealed a plastic bag containing marijuana, another bag with suspected cocaine, and multiple types of pills stored in various containers and locations throughout the car.

Paulo Arenas Purizaga, a 29-year-old male from Miami, Florida, faces the following charges:

  • Possession of Marijuana – Felony
  • Possession of a Schedule II Controlled Substance
  • Illegal Possession of Controlled Substance
  • Speeding in Excess of Maximum Limits
  • Prescription Drugs must be in their Original Container
